As with most culinary customs, the origin story of brunches is steeped in mystery. Some reports point to England’s hunt breakfasts which involved a grand spread of meats and sweets. Others attribute it to catholic midday meals that often occur post mass. What’s certain, however, is that the tradition caught on like wildfire across the USA and is an amalgamation of the words “breakfast,” and “lunch,” which first appeared in print in a Hunter’s Weekly article.

Fast forward a few years and brunches are a mainstay across several cafes and fine-dining establishments across the globe. And India, particularly Mumbai, is no exception. Vegans, this one’s especially for you! India’s largest vegan and vegetarian lounge— Epitome— offers a lavish soiree every weekend, complete with unlimited wine and beer. On the menu are options like pear salad, Spanish patatas bravas, Margherita kulcha, nasi goreng, Thai green curry, mushroom risotto, and more! Pair these with sangrias or other choice cocktails and end the meal with strawberry cake, chocolate brownie, Oreo tartin, or kesar phirni. All this, with a side of mezzanine floors, verdant garden, and gothic interiors. Need we say more?

Can’t make it to Goa for that dreamy tropical vacation just yet? O Pedro’s got your back. The city’s beloved all-day bar and restaurant has an indulgent Goan spread for the weekend. On the menu are options like avocado power with stracciatella cheese, tomato escabeche, fried chicken with habanero sauce, Goan masala omelette, French toast with coconut rassa, choriz benedict, bone marrow assado, and more!

The alle belle crepe cake with coconut pastry cream, salted jaggery caramel, and cashew brittle comes highly recommended. As do the Poee waffles with roasted pineapple and toddy butterscotch. The tipples line up features an allspice dram and mint number Martha’s elixir, rum-based Pedro’s tiki tini, and gin-forward pineapple sling. All that, with an unmissable Goan energy that’s infectious!

Elegant pan-Asian restaurant Hakkasan adds a touch of French to their Sunday brunches. Carefully crafted Grey Goose vodka cocktails with ingredients like fresh basil, juicy watermelon, and elderflower syrup meet a six course feast here. On offer are signature fare like sweet corn soup, crispy duck salad, mock duck salad with pomelo, crab dumplings, chicken and prawn shui mai, edamame truffle dumpling and more! The egg fried rice and hand-pulled noodles come highly recommended. Don’t forget to dig into the apple and vanilla creme brulee as well as dark chocolate mousse with seasonal ice cream.

Elegant Cantonese and Japanese restaurant and bar KOKO is known for its delectable sushi and creative cocktails, made with the choicest ingredients. Naturally, their brunch spread is nothing but exquisite. Titled the Sakura Sunday Brunch, the meal features a live noodle and wonton bar that will dish out freshly-made hong yu wontons and Shanghai-hong yu la mian.

Also present are dim sum trolleys with sriracha snapper, spicy bean, and truffle edamame dumplings. Dig into the restaurant’s signature rolls, spicy tuna jalapeno roll, hamachi carpaccio, shoyu miso tofu roll, or kappa avocado roll as well. For tipples, try the tom yum cup or the KOKO bellini. Dessert fiends, you can pick from mango cheesecake to honey flat noodles with sesame and ice cream.
